summaryrefslogtreecommitdiff
path: root/src/gui/widgets/icon.cpp
diff options
context:
space:
mode:
authorAndrei Karas <akaras@inbox.ru>2011-07-02 04:36:59 +0300
committerAndrei Karas <akaras@inbox.ru>2011-07-02 04:37:42 +0300
commitca58a3cced99fc2a8989da0155c1927bc0f08b6f (patch)
treec8fc16ac2c5c0a9184c17c2920266b96934ed28f /src/gui/widgets/icon.cpp
parentd4dd89e72f8b1e2c0517981f7e3ffac4a040f9fa (diff)
downloadplus-ca58a3cced99fc2a8989da0155c1927bc0f08b6f.tar.gz
plus-ca58a3cced99fc2a8989da0155c1927bc0f08b6f.tar.bz2
plus-ca58a3cced99fc2a8989da0155c1927bc0f08b6f.tar.xz
plus-ca58a3cced99fc2a8989da0155c1927bc0f08b6f.zip
Replace some getters to direct member access in Image class.
Diffstat (limited to 'src/gui/widgets/icon.cpp')
-rw-r--r--src/gui/widgets/icon.cpp10
1 files changed, 5 insertions, 5 deletions
diff --git a/src/gui/widgets/icon.cpp b/src/gui/widgets/icon.cpp
index 2799080b6..3e9c7dd24 100644
--- a/src/gui/widgets/icon.cpp
+++ b/src/gui/widgets/icon.cpp
@@ -34,21 +34,21 @@ Icon::Icon(const std::string &file)
{
mImage = ResourceManager::getInstance()->getImage(file);
if (mImage)
- setSize(mImage->getWidth(), mImage->getHeight());
+ setSize(mImage->mBounds.w, mImage->mBounds.h);
}
Icon::Icon(Image *image)
: mImage(image)
{
if (mImage)
- setSize(mImage->getWidth(), mImage->getHeight());
+ setSize(mImage->mBounds.w, mImage->mBounds.h);
}
void Icon::setImage(Image *image)
{
mImage = image;
if (mImage)
- setSize(mImage->getWidth(), mImage->getHeight());
+ setSize(mImage->mBounds.w, mImage->mBounds.h);
}
void Icon::draw(gcn::Graphics *g)
@@ -56,8 +56,8 @@ void Icon::draw(gcn::Graphics *g)
if (mImage)
{
Graphics *graphics = static_cast<Graphics*>(g);
- const int x = (getWidth() - mImage->getWidth()) / 2;
- const int y = (getHeight() - mImage->getHeight()) / 2;
+ const int x = (getWidth() - mImage->mBounds.w) / 2;
+ const int y = (getHeight() - mImage->mBounds.h) / 2;
graphics->drawImage(mImage, x, y);
}
}